Maybe Poem by Ann Thrope

Maybe

Rating: 5.0


I wish this could end,
faking my way through life
pretending to be something I could never be.
Maybe it’s my imagination,
but I think I’m slipping away
farther and faster
with nothing to hold on to.
There’s no one to grab me
no one to stop this free fall
and maybe I’ll accept this some other day
but today I hate it.
and I hate you.
I hate you because you can’t be who I want you to be
because I can’t be who I want to be.
Maybe it’s my fault,
Maybe it’s not.
who could honestly tell these days.
but now I am falling,
and I am asking for help,
the only question is
will you help me.
